How do you wire it in? Orion 300 prq equalizer

the prq can be used after a head unit before crossover and amps. it is a preamp/equilizer and you must have an orion amp in the signal chain that uses the 5 pin din plug to provide power to the prq via phantom power. if you have a crossover it must be a brand with the same 5 pin din pinout input and output. the din pinout is 1\+15v, 4\r. ch input, 2\ground, 5\l. ch input, 3\-15v. left to right or clockwise on din. the power can be supplied to the prq with an optional 100 pps power supply unit. rca from head unit feed the input and the 5 pin din is the output .

It was laying on the workbench in my kids stole the fusesWhat size fuses go in a koiiler model 9696 1000watt Max amp? To bridge this 4ch to 2 on the high input side. do you have to tie the input side??...

NO dont tie the inputs. Inputs stay just as they are. Outputs are where the bridging happens.
You amp specs are:
XM-9696 C/W 4 CHANNEL POWER CHROME/WHITE AMPLIFIER
MAX OUTPUT POWER (2 OHM): 200W X 4 = 800W
POWER OUTPUT: 90W X 4 @2 OHM (360W) LESS THAN 0.5% THD
60W X 4 @4 OHM (240W) LESS THAN 0.3% THD
BRIDGED 180W X 2CH @4 OHM

So lets take 800 watts and divide by 13Volts DC = 61.54 Amps
So if there are 2 fuses start with 30 amp. To play it safe you could use 25 amps and if they blow try a 30. Now if the 30 blows you may need to take
another look at your wiring. I think 30 will be fine though.

No picture from monitor out on Onkyo TX-DS898

I realize you may have already doubled checked but make sure you follow this from the manual:
If the satellite tuner / cable box is equipped with an S video output
terminal, connect it to the S VIDEO 3 (or 4) IN terminal with an S
video cable. If it does not have an S video output terminal, connect
its video output terminal to the VIDEO 3 (or 4) IN terminal using an
RCA-type video connection cable. You do not need to connect to
both the S VIDEO 3 (or 4) IN and VIDEO 3 (or 4) IN terminals. If
the satellite tuner or television has component video outputs,
connect them to one of the COMPONENT VIDEO INPUT jacks.
With the initial settings of the TX-DS898, the VIDEO 3 and
VIDEO 4 input sources are set for the COMPONENT VIDEO
INPUT 2 jack.
If the video connection is made at COMPONENT VIDEO INPUT
1, this must be changed at the Setup menu: Input Setup → Video
Setup → Component Video (see page 35).
Using an RCA-type audio connection cable, connect the audio
output terminal on the satellite tuner or television to the same
VIDEO 3 (or 4) IN audio jacks on the TX-DS898. Make sure that
you properly connect the left channel to the L jack and the right
channel to the R jack.
If the device has a digital output jack as well, be sure to also connect
it to either a DIGITAL INPUT (COAXIAL) or DIGITAL INPUT
(OPTICAL) jack on the TX-DS898 depending on the device.
With the initial settings of the TX-DS898, the VIDEO 3 input source
is set for digital input at the OPTICAL 3 jack, and the VIDEO 4
input source is set for digital input at the OPTICAL 4 jack.
If the digital connection is made at a different jack, this must be changed
at the Setup menu: Input Setup → Digital Setup (see page 33).

How to wire in a cross over

You didn't say if it was active or passive, but here is both:

Passive crossovers are easy to install. By definition, the only type of connections they require are to your speaker line. They typically get installed between the end of the speaker wire and the speaker. Connection should be fairly simple, just like hooking up the speaker itself.

Now F-Mod crossovers modify the audio signal before it is amplified. They accept the patch cord from your receiver on one end, and then plug directly into the preamp inputs on your amplifier. They are also easy to install, and don't require additional wiring.

 An active crossover requires a little more work. You have to connect 12-volt power, ground, and a turn-on lead. The active crossover gets installed between your receiver and your amplifier. A lot of active crossovers have both speaker-level and preamp inputs, so they can usually work with either type of connection. The outputs will be preamp connections to your amplifier.
